Introduces victim's point of view to convicted DWI offenders. When victim's statements are told in person, from the heart, in neither blaming or accusatory way, it may enable offender, perhaps for first time, to consider the pain and suffering drinking can cause others; seeks to help offender move beyond focusing on their own "bad luck"; may serve as first step in breaking down denial of offender's mind which may replay when drinking and driving is again an option; may change behavior and save lives.

Offers an Impaired Driver Program for eligible motorists convicted of Driving While Intoxicated (DWI), or Driving While Alcohol Impaired (DWAI). The Department of Motor Vehicles determines eligibility for the program. For drivers convicted in New York State or with a New York state driver’s license, you must register for the program at the Department of Motor Vehicles. If you were convicted in a different state and you do not have a New York license, we can register you directly for the program. For detailed information on the program visit the DMV website. The Victim Impact Panel is a program that serves the entire community by providing a monthly forum on the painful consequences of drunk/drugged driving from people whose lives have been forever changed by an impaired driver. People convicted of DWI and DWAI are mandated by the courts to attend VIP with the aim of reducing recidivism. The program is available in English and Spanish. There is also educational component available for those offenders who are under 21 years of age.

* Operates a program aiming to prevent impaired driving in a model that includes: arresting those who drive while under the influence of alcohol; swift adjudication of individual cases; certain and severe punishment for those convicted; and publicity for the arrest and prosecution efforts. Includes the following activities:
- DWI Victim Impact Panels - Victims/survivors speak to DWI offenders every six to eight weeks.
- Law Enforcement - Selective enforcement units patrol at peak hours in high-risk areas.
- Prosecution - Special prosecution unit in the Oneida County District Attorney's Office handles all DWI cases.
- Probation - Officers within the Oneida County Probation Department are responsible for coordinating all DWI cases.
- Evaluation and Treatment - Evaluates and treats offenders convicted of DWI and related offenses.
- Community Awareness and Education - Community awareness and education presentations for all interested groups, including elementary, high school, and college age level groups and all other community organizations.
- Additional administrative programs to prevent intoxicated driving.
